The Role of Fractal Geometry

Fractal geometry offers a particularly illuminating lens through which to view wave patterns. Fractals are geometric shapes that exhibit self-similarity, meaning that their parts resemble the whole, regardless of scale. This property is prevalent in nature – think of a coastline, a mountain range, or a branching tree. Wave Characteristic Description
Amplitude The maximum displacement of a wave from its equilibrium position.
Frequency The number of wave cycles that occur per unit of time.
Wavelength The distance between two successive crests or troughs of a wave.
Phase The position of a point in time on a waveform cycle.

In finance, for example, technical analysts often look for patterns in price charts, believing that certain formations signal upcoming market movements. These patterns, which can include head and shoulders, double tops, or triangular consolidations, can be interpreted as luckywaves indicating a profitable trading opportunity. While not foolproof, these techniques rely on the premise that collective investor behavior creates predictable wave-like patterns in market data.

It’s important to acknowledge, however, that confirmation bias is also at play – we tend to selectively notice information that confirms our existing beliefs.

Mitigating Confirmation Bias

To avoid being misled by confirmation bias, it's essential to adopt a critical and objective mindset. Actively seeking out disconfirming evidence, questioning your assumptions, and considering alternative explanations can help to ensure that your interpretation of a luckywave is grounded in reality. Constructive skepticism, coupled with a willingness to adapt your approach based on new information, is crucial for maximizing the benefits of pattern recognition while minimizing the risks of misinterpretation. Don't simply look for data that supports your chosen narrative; actively seek data that could disprove it.

  1. Define Clear Criteria: Establish specific, measurable, achievable, relevant, and time-bound criteria for identifying a luckywave.
  2. Gather Diverse Data: Collect information from a variety of sources to avoid relying solely on confirming evidence.
  3. Seek Objective Feedback: Solicit opinions from individuals who are not invested in your initial hypothesis.
  4. Regularly Re-evaluate: Periodically revisit your analysis and adjust your perspective based on new information.
